Between the 2010 census and the 2024 census, Dayton lost 3,883 people to land at 137,644, a 2.7% decrease. “I’m excited to see the decades-long trend of Dayton’s population decline finally flatten out,” Dayton Mayor Nan Whaley said in a statement.
